Maromalife Cool Mist Inhaler Compressor System Machine is a quiet and effective nebulizer that converts medication from a liquid to a cool mist so that a patient can easily inhale it into the lungs. This system machine is especially useful in the treatment of asthma in infants and toddlers and to any person who for some reason has difficulty using an inhaler.

The device has a portable design and can be used during traveling. It is quite easy to use since it has a one button operating mode. A huge benefit is that the nebulizer is virtually noiseless so you will be treated in a quiet surrounding. A medication cup and a mouthpiece can be disinfected with boiling water. Micro-sized medicine solution mist quickly brings relief, besides the device has high medication utilization and low residues.

The package includes the main machine, a medication cup, an air tube, a mouthpiece, an adult mask, a child mask, 5 air spongs, and detailed manual.

To make inhalation using Maromalife Cool Mist Inhaler Compressor System Machine, follow the steps given below:

  1. Place the machine on a sturdy surface;
  2. Plug the cord into mains;
  3. Before inhalation, wash your hands properly and dry completely;
  4. Put medication into the nebulizer cup;
  5. Attach a mask or a mouthpiece to the cup;
  6. Connect the tubing to the compressor and the cup;
  7. Turn on the machine. You should see a mist coming from the tube;
  8. Sit up straight on a comfortable chair. If you are using a mask, attach it comfortably on your or face. If you are using a mouthpiece, attach it between your teeth;
  9. Take deep breaths. It’s recommended to hold each breath for a few seconds before exhaling;
  10. Continue breathing until the medication is gone.

Type: Compressor
Particle Size: 0.5 -10 μm
Home or Portable: Portable
Noise Level: Less than 60 dB
Chamber Volume: 6 ml
Use for Kids: Yes
Average Conversion Rate: ≧0.25 ml/min
Pressure Range: 22 – 58 psi
Liter Flow Range: 6.7 LPM
Medication Capacity: 8 ml
Power: 110 V / 60 Hz
Operating Temperature Range:10℃ to 40℃
Storage Temperature Range: -20℃ to 70℃
Weight: 2.6 lbs. / 1.2kg
Dimensions: 185 x 169 x 107mm
